Jim Cramer Explains a Strategic Approach to Entering Robinhood

Jim Cramer recently shared his insights on Robinhood Markets, Inc. (NASDAQ: HOOD), a company that has gained considerable attention in the financial world. In a segment, a viewer inquired whether the stock was a buy, sell, or hold, prompting Cramer to provide his detailed analysis of the stocks performance and future potential.

According to Cramer, the Robinhood stock has surged dramatically in recent months. He emphasized that such sharp increases in stock prices are typically followed by slower declines, suggesting that investors should be cautious when approaching this stock. Cramer stated, "This stock has surged dramatically, and when a stock rises so quickly, its decline tends to be slower than anticipated." His advice to viewers was clear: "What we're going to do is wait for Robinhood's price to drop below its previous low of $103, and possibly target around $95 before making a move. If the price doesn't reach that point, then simply accept that the opportunity may have passed."

Robinhood Markets, Inc. operates a digital financial platform, offering users the ability to trade stocks, ETFs, options, cryptocurrencies, and other types of assets. This platform has become especially popular among younger investors, who prefer a user-friendly mobile app for their trading activities. Cramer highlighted that Robinhood's growth is closely tied to the younger demographic, which is actively using the app for their investments. He remarked, "Robinhood rises because it's a reflection of young investors. Many of these investors use the Robinhood app to trade, and as the stock has gained 267%, it has attracted even more interest from others." The app's ability to cater to this emerging investor group has undoubtedly played a significant role in Robinhoods rise in the market.

Despite Robinhoods growth, Cramer also pointed out that there are other investment opportunities that may offer higher potential returns with comparatively less risk. Specifically, Cramer believes that certain artificial intelligence (AI) stocks present a better opportunity for growth. These AI stocks are benefiting from trends like the reshoring of industries and the impact of tariffs from the Trump administration, positioning them for short-term gains. Cramer advised those looking for undervalued stocks to consider AI as an investment strategy.

Cramers commentary on Robinhood highlights both the risks and rewards associated with investing in such a volatile stock. While he acknowledges the impressive growth of the company, he remains cautious and recommends waiting for a potential price correction before entering the stock. His broader perspective suggests that AI-related stocks may offer a more stable and lucrative investment path for those willing to look beyond the current trends surrounding Robinhood.
